外存中的信息可直接被cpu处理

如题所述

外部存储器上的数据是无法被CPU直接处理。

外部存储器上的数据无法被CPU直接处理的原因主要在于它们的存储速度和数据传输方式。CPU是计算机中的核心处理器,它的处理速度非常快,主要负责执行计算和逻辑运算。然而,CPU的速度远远高于外部存储器(如硬盘、光盘等)的读写速度。

如果CPU需要直接从外部存储器读取数据,那么在数据传输过程中,CPU可能会在等待数据的过程中浪费大量的时间。为了解决这个问题,计算机系统使用了一种叫做内存(也被称为RAM或随机访问存储器)的存储设备。内存的速度比CPU慢,但比外部存储器快得多。

因此,当CPU需要处理数据时,它首先将数据从外部存储器调入内存中,然后在内存中进行处理。这种做法有效地避免了CPU长时间等待数据的问题,从而提高了计算机的整体性能。

处理器工作原理

CPU从内存中读取指令,将其存储在指令寄存器中,也就是获取指令。CPU根据指令的类型和操作码,执行相应的操作,如算术运算、逻辑运算、数据传输等。

在这个过程中,CPU会对指令进行解码,将其转换为硬件可执行的操作。解码过程包括解析指令中的每个操作码和操作数,以确定具体的操作和所需的数据。

CPU的工作原理是基于时钟信号的。时钟信号是计算机系统中的节拍信号,它控制着CPU的工作节奏。每个时钟周期,CPU取一条指令并执行,然后等待下一个时钟周期。时钟周期的长度由CPU的时钟频率决定,时钟频率越高,CPU的执行速度越快。

温馨提示:答案为网友推荐,仅供参考

相关了解……

你可能感兴趣的内容

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 非常风气网